Matt Smith (actor) Biography:
Matt Smith was born in Northampton, England in October 1982. Matt initially aspired to be a professional footballer, but spondylolysis forced him out of the sport. After joining the National Youth Theatre and learning drama and creative writing at the University of East Anglia, Matt became an actor in 2003.

Matt Smith started performing in plays including Murder in the Cathedral, Fresh Kills, The History Boys and On the Shore of the Wide World in London theatres.
Expanding his popularity into West End theatre, Matt has performed in the stage adaptation of Swimming with Sharks with Christian Slater. Matt Smith then did a critically acclaimed performance as Henry in That Face.
Matt Smith first television role came in 2006 as Jim Taylor in the BBC adaptations of Philip Pullman’s The Ruby in the Smoke and The Shadow in the North, while his first major role in television came as Danny in the 2007 BBC series Party Animals.
Matt portrayed the eleventh incarnation of the Doctor in Doctor Who from 2010 to 2013, becoming the youngest person to portray the character. In film, he starred in Womb (2010) and portrayed the physical embodiment of Skynet in Terminator Genisys (2015).

Matt Smith won a National Television Award for Most Popular Male Drama Performance in 2012. He has also won two SFX Awards and a Scream Award for Doctor Who. In 2016, Matt Smith began starring in the critically acclaimed Netflix series The Crown. On the show he plays Prince Philip, the Duke of Edinburgh.
Matt Smith Movies:
Matt Smith was cast in Martin McDonagh’s black comedy crime In Bruges (2008), as the younger version of Ralph Fiennes’ character, but his scenes did not appear in the final cut of the film. He starred in the 2009 short film Together and the 2010 film Womb.
In February 2013, it was reported that Matt had signed up to appear in Ryan Gosling’s directorial debut Lost River. Smith’s directorial debut, the short film Cargese, was aired on Sky Arts in May 2013.
Matt Smith had a supporting role as the embodiment of Skynet in Terminator Genisys (2015);he was set to have more screen time in the sixth and seventh films in the series.
On 20 November 2014, it was reported that Matt would star in the action-thriller film Patient Zero. In January 2019, Matt Smith joined Sony’s Spider-Man spin-off Morbius. In February, it was announced that Smith had joined the cast of Edgar Wright’s Last Night in Soho.
